Former Royal Valley Panther, Lucas Broxterman Leaping to Success at Fort Hays State
Lucas Broxterman

Making the leap from high school sports to the college level is not easy no matter the sport but former Royal Valley Panther, Lucas Broxterman has leapt right into the fold at Fort Hays State University with the track and field team and is finding success in his freshman campaign.

Broxterman most recently competed at the MIAA Championships helping the Fort Hays State Tiger men earn fifth place as a team out of 12 schools while taking second place in the high jump. Lucas posted his best leap of the year with a high jump of 6’11 earning him second place out of 18 competitors and also earning him All-MIAA honors.

During the outdoor season the former Royal Valley Panther has put forth several Top 10 performances in the high jump earning third at the Alex Francis Classic, sixth at CU Invite, seventh at UNK Loper Invite, eighth at Emporia State Spring Invite and ninth at the KU Relays. He also has competed in the long jump and earned fourth in the event at the UNK Loper Invite behind a leap of 22’02.25, while also taking seventh and eighth in the long jump at the Alex Francis Classic and Emporia State Spring Invite, respectively.

The former Royal Valley Panther got his collegiate athletic career underway in the Indoor track and field season at Fort Hays State and in his first competition took second place at the Kansas State Winter Invite in the high jump posting a leap of 6’00.75. He posted several Top 10 performances in the high jump during the Indoor season and also competed in the long jump.

In high school Broxterman closed his track and field career at Royal Valley by taking fourth at State in Class 3A in the high jump (6’02), fifth in the long jump (20’07) and sixth in the 300 meter hurdles (40.68). His junior year he won the 3A State title in the high jump (6’06) and took fifth in the long jump at State track, while he also competed in other sports in high school.

Broxterman looks to close out his freshman track and field season at Fort Hays State strong and continue to build for the years ahead.
